createQuery
createQuery creates a reusable query object with pre-configured options. Perfect for route loaders, centralized query definitions, and cache manipulation outside React components.
Import
Section titled “Import”import { createQuery, createQueryFactory } from "@ic-reactor/react"Basic Usage
Section titled “Basic Usage”import { createQuery } from "@ic-reactor/react"import { backend } from "./reactor"
const userProfileQuery = createQuery(backend, { functionName: "getProfile", args: [currentUserId], staleTime: 5 * 60 * 1000, // 5 minutes})Configuration

Examples
Section titled “Examples”TanStack Router Integration
Section titled “TanStack Router Integration”Use factories with TanStack Router’s file-based routing and loaders:
// routes/users/$userId.tsximport { createFileRoute } from "@tanstack/react-router"import { createQueryFactory } from "@ic-reactor/react"import { backend } from "../../reactor"import { redirect } from "@tanstack/react-router"
// Create factory (can be in a separate file)const getUserQuery = createQueryFactory(backend, { functionName: "getUser", select: (result) => result.user, staleTime: 5 * 60 * 1000,})
export const Route = createFileRoute("/users/$userId")({ // Prefetch in loader - runs before component mounts loader: async ({ params }) => { const user = await getUserQuery([params.userId]).fetch()
if (!user) { throw redirect("/404") }
return { user } },
// Optional: Define pending component pendingComponent: () => <div>Loading user...</div>,
// Main component component: UserPage,})
function UserPage() { const params = Route.useParams()
// Data is already cached from loader - instant render! const { data: user, isRefetching } = getUserQuery([params.userId]).useQuery()
return ( <div> <h1>{user.name}</h1> {isRefetching && <span>Refreshing...</span>} </div> )}TanStack Router with Route Context

return isAuthenticated ? <Data data={data} /> : <LoginPrompt />}Cache Manipulation
Section titled “Cache Manipulation”Read and manipulate cache outside React:
const userQuery = createQuery(backend, { functionName: "getUser", args: [userId],})
// Read from cache (returns undefined if not cached)const cachedUser = userQuery.getCacheData()
// Read with transformationconst cachedName = userQuery.getCacheData((user) => user.name)
// Force invalidation (refetches if query is active)await userQuery.invalidate()
// Write directly into cache (optimistic updates)userQuery.setData(updatedUser)
// Or use an updater functionuserQuery.setData((old) => ({ ...old, name: "Alice" }))Prefetching on Hover

return ( <Link to={`/users/${userId}`} onMouseEnter={handleMouseEnter} > View User </Link> )}createQueryFactory
Section titled “createQueryFactory”For dynamic arguments (like route params), use the factory variant:
import { createQueryFactory } from "@ic-reactor/react"
const getUserQuery = createQueryFactory(backend, { functionName: "getUser", staleTime: 5 * 60 * 1000,})
// Create query instances with different argsconst aliceQuery = getUserQuery(["alice"])const bobQuery = getUserQuery(["bob"])
// Use in componentsconst { data: alice } = aliceQuery.useQuery()const { data: bob } = bobQuery.useQuery()Factory Caching
Section titled “Factory Caching”Factory instances are cached internally:
// These return the SAME object instanceconst query1 = getUserQuery(["alice"])const query2 = getUserQuery(["alice"])
console.log(query1 === query2) // trueThe cache holds the 256 most recently used argument sets. That covers any realistic working set, but a factory called with an open-ended range of arguments — one query per principal in a long-lived session, a search-as-you-type filter, a cursor-keyed list — will eventually evict the oldest entries rather than grow without bound.
Eviction costs memoization, not correctness: a query object is a closure over the reactor and its config, so one rebuilt after eviction behaves identically and only its reference identity differs. It matters only if you compare instances or put one in a dependency array and cycle through more than 256 distinct argument sets.
